Output 02c668903da442756d9e65ef56936aae63ed1a0e8ee254ce3d6f3dc1830a10b6:1

value
3431637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a71001acb6852a430cc8f6622e3b29fb3f0247b OP_EQUAL
address
346prwKeuKSWkSeFVfRyfJggz3QQtaCadU
transaction
02c668903da442756d9e65ef56936aae63ed1a0e8ee254ce3d6f3dc1830a10b6
confirmations
463517
spent
true